Javascript jsPDF集合表格样式

Javascript jsPDF集合表格样式,javascript,html,css,jspdf,Javascript,Html,Css,Jspdf,如何设置表格单元格的高度,我现在使用以下代码: function createNew() { //GenPDF(); var doc = new jsPDF(); var elementHandler = { '#ignorePDF': function (element, renderer) { return true; } }; var source = window.document.get

如何设置表格单元格的高度,我现在使用以下代码:

function createNew()
{
    //GenPDF();
    var doc = new jsPDF();          
    var elementHandler = {
      '#ignorePDF': function (element, renderer) {
        return true;
      }
    };
    var source = window.document.getElementsByTagName("body")[0];
    doc.fromHTML(
        source,
        15,
        15,
        {
          'width': 500,'elementHandlers': elementHandler
        });

    doc.output("dataurlnewwindow");
}
在页面的页眉上有两个单词和30多个表格,但在pdf表格中,单元格高度太大,占用了太多空间,有人能帮我在这段代码中添加单元格高度吗,或者在我的html表格中有办法做到这一点吗?

我找到了一个解决方案:

    function createNew() {
    var pdf = new jsPDF('p', 'pt', 'letter')
,source=window.document.getElementsByTagNamebody[0]

,SpecialElementHandler={

'#CreateReport' : function(element, renderer){
    // true = "handled elsewhere, bypass text extraction"
    return true;
},

'#PrintReport': function(element, renderer){
    // true = "handled elsewhere, bypass text extraction"
    return true;
},

'#ignorePDF':   function(element, renderer){
    // true = "handled elsewhere, bypass text extraction"
    return true;
}
}

边距={ 排名:60, 底数:60, 左:40,, 宽度:1000 };

pdf.fromHTML 来源 ,左 ,margins.top , { “宽度”:页边距。宽度 ,“elementHandlers”:specialElementHandlers }, 功能配置{ pdf.outputdataurlnewwindow; }, 边距 }

我把这个代码,现在工作良好